2025-05-22 05:28:03
734

虚拟主机技术的核心在于资源分配与隔离?

摘要
本文深入解析虚拟主机技术的核心原理,阐述其通过虚拟化技术实现的资源动态分配机制与多层次隔离方案,探讨该技术在成本优化、环境兼容等方面的优势,以及性能损耗等现存挑战。...

一、资源分配机制

虚拟主机通过虚拟化技术将物理服务器的计算资源(如CPU、内存、存储)按需分配给多个虚拟实例。其核心分配机制包括:

  • 动态调度算法:根据虚拟机负载自动调整资源配额
  • 逻辑分区技术:通过存储虚拟化实现磁盘空间按比例划分
  • 弹性扩展能力:支持在线增加CPU核心或内存容量

二、隔离技术实现

资源隔离是确保虚拟机安全稳定运行的关键技术,主要实现方式包括:

  1. 网络隔离:采用虚拟交换机和VLAN技术隔离通信信道
  2. 存储隔离:为每个虚拟机分配独立的虚拟磁盘文件
  3. 进程隔离:通过命名空间控制实现文件系统隔离
  4. 安全策略:基于RBAC模型配置最小权限原则

三、技术优势与挑战

该技术显著提高硬件资源利用率达60%-80%,同时带来:

  • 成本效益:降低物理服务器采购和维护费用
  • 环境兼容:支持异构操作系统并行运行
  • 安全风险:共享硬件可能产生侧信道攻击隐患
  • 性能损耗:虚拟化层带来约5%-15%的性能损失

四、典型应用场景

该技术已广泛应用于:

  • 中小型网站托管:实现低成本快速部署
  • 开发测试环境:创建隔离的沙箱测试平台
  • 教育实训平台:提供可复制的实验环境

虚拟主机技术通过创新的资源分配算法和多重隔离机制,在保证服务可用性的同时显著提升硬件利用率。随着容器化技术的发展,未来将呈现轻量化与智能调度相结合的趋势。

声明:文章不代表云主机测评网观点及立场,不构成本平台任何投资建议。投资决策需建立在独立思考之上,本文内容仅供参考,风险自担!转载请注明出处!侵权必究!
回顶部